
John Paul Sassine developed foundational documentation for resource health reporting in Kubernetes, focusing on how Kubelet obtains and reports device health from DRA plugins. Working in the kubernetes/enhancements repository, he detailed the gRPC API, caching strategies, and integration points within Kubelet, establishing a clear technical direction for pod-level health reporting. His work leveraged Go and Protocol Buffers, emphasizing API design and system integration. By outlining requirements and a reference design, John enabled improved reliability and observability for Kubernetes scheduling. The depth of his documentation strengthened cross-team alignment and provided a roadmap for future implementation and validation of resource health reporting.

May 2025 monthly summary: Delivered foundational documentation for resource health reporting in Kubernetes, focusing on Kubelet’s mechanism to obtain and report device health from DRA plugins, including the gRPC API, caching strategy, and integration points. This work establishes requirements and design direction for pod-level health reporting, enabling improved reliability, observability, and scheduling decisions.
May 2025 monthly summary: Delivered foundational documentation for resource health reporting in Kubernetes, focusing on Kubelet’s mechanism to obtain and report device health from DRA plugins, including the gRPC API, caching strategy, and integration points. This work establishes requirements and design direction for pod-level health reporting, enabling improved reliability, observability, and scheduling decisions.
Overview of all repositories you've contributed to across your timeline